BUZZ-U.S. Stocks on the Move-Nature's Sunshine, Ohr Pharma, HB Fuller

Thu, 26th Jun 2014 16:07

U.S. stocks fell on Thursday following comments from a topFederal Reserve official that interest rate increases shouldcome sooner rather than later. The Dow Jones industrial average was down 0.44 percent at 16,793.21, the S&P 500 was down 0.42 percent at 1,951.29 and the Nasdaq Composite was down 20.92 points, or 0.48 percent, to 4,358.84.

** NATURE'S SUNSHINE PRODUCTS INC, $18.15, +15.83pct

The healthcare company said it entered into a joint venturewith Shanghai Fosun Pharmaceutical Co to market and distributeNature's Sunshine and Synergy products in China.

Fosun Pharma will also invest about $46.3 million inNature's Sunshine common stock in a private placementtransaction.

** HARVARD BIOSCIENCE INC, $4, +7.24 pct

Janney Capital Markets started coverage of the scientificapparatus maker's shares with a "buy" rating. Janney analystssaid they expected the new management's initiatives to translateinto double-digit earnings per share growth over the nextseveral years.

** OHR PHARMACEUTICAL INC, $8.295, +13.47 pct

Vista Partners raised the price target on the drugdeveloper's stock to $31 from $14, saying Ohr's Squalamine eyedrops has potential to change the way patients are treated forage-related macular degeneration.

** GARNERO GROUP ACQUISITION CO, $10.02, +0.20 pct

The blank check company's IPO of 12.5 million units raisedabout $125 million. The company said it will initially focus onbusinesses in Latin America, mainly Brazil, or Europe in energyand biotech sectors.

** XEROX CORP, $12.3, -2.28 pct

Brokerage Argus Research cut rating on the company's stockto "hold" from "buy", according Streetinsider.com.

** GOPRO INC, $31.6, +31.67 pct

Shares of GoPro, which makes wearable cameras, rose as muchas 26 percent in their market debut. The stock's high of $30.19in early Nasdaq trading valued the company at $3.7 billion.

** BARCLAYS PLC, $14.74, -6.17 pct

** UBS AG, $18.36, -3.01 pct

** LAZARD LTD, $50.45, -2.78 pct

** CREDIT SUISSE GROUP AG, $28.24, -3.72 pct

** DEUTSCHE BANK AG, $26, -2.38 pct

The New York State's attorney general has filed a securitiesfraud lawsuit against Barclays, accusing the British bank ofgiving an unfair edge in the United States to high-frequencytrading clients even as it claimed to be protecting othercustomers from such traders. Barclays could suffer a litigationcost of $163 million from the activities and Deutsche Bank andUBS could face similar costs from an industry-wideinvestigation, said analysts at Credit Suisse. They gave noestimate for their own bank.

** STEELCASE INC, $15.38, -12.91 pct

The office furniture maker forecast adjusted current-quarterprofit of 22-26 cents per share, below the average analystestimate of 28. The company reported lower-than-expected firstquarter profit, citing weak growth in the Americas and highercosts associated with warranties and freight and distribution,some of which may impact results in current quarter

Steelcase shares were the biggest loser on the New YorkStock Exchange.

** POWERSECURE INTERNATIONAL INC, $10.05, +4.69 pct

The utility and energy technology provider said it madechanges to a contract with an unnamed utility customer,including adjustments to pricing. Lake Street Capital Marketsraised rating on the company's stock to "buy" from "hold".Analysts said renegotiated utility contract gives them greaterconfidence in forward estimates for the company.

** SCHLUMBERGER NV, $116.79, +2.58 pct

Six brokerages raised price targets on the world's largestoilfield services company's stock to $127-$140 after it forecast2017 earnings per share largely above analysts' averageestimate. Schlumberger's margins can improve due to continuedgrowth in the Gulf of Mexico, the introduction of newtechnologies, and increasing operational efficiencies, accordingto RBC Capital Markets.

** TCP INTERNATIONAL HOLDINGS LTD, $10.57, -3.91pct

The lamp maker's shares fell as much as 7.36 pct to $10.19,valuing company at about $282.2 million. The IPO of 7.1 millioncommon share, which were priced at $11 each, below expectedrange of $13-$15, raised about $78.6 million.

** SERVICEMASTER GLOBAL HOLDINGS INC, $17.77, +4.53pct

Shares of ServiceMaster rose about 3.64 percent in theirdebut, valuing the owner of Terminix pest control and AmericanHome Shield brands at about $2.25 billion.

The IPO raised about $610.3 million after its offering waspriced at $17, slightly below its expected price range of$18-$21 per share.

** CANADIAN SOLAR INC, $29.82, +4.59 pct

The solar panel maker's unit signed a deal with KingstonSolar LP for the construction of a 140 megawatt DC Solar Farm inOntario. The project is expected to be fully operational in thethird quarter of 2015 and generate over C$300 million ($276million) in revenue.

** GLU MOBILE INC, $4.29, +5.93 pct

The mobile game maker announced support for Google's Android TV platform. Glu said gamers can now play itstop games, Deer Hunter 2014 and Eternity Warriors 2, on a bigscreen in high definition. The company also integrated the newGoogle Play Game Services into several of its games.

** HB FULLER CO, $47.28, -5.91 pct

The adhesive provider's second-quarter revenue and full-yearearnings missed average analyst estimate, while gross profitmargin fell 2 percentage points.

** UNIPIXEL INC, $7.8, +13.37 pct

The touchscreen sensor maker said it started pilotproduction of its new InTouch Sensors, overcoming technicalchallenges.

Cowen & Co raised price target on the company's stock to$7.50 from $5.00. Analyst Robert Stone said a modest penetrationof the touch device market could support strong sales growth.

** IRON MOUNTAIN INC, $35.61, +19.62 pct

The document storage company said its board has approved itsconversion to a REIT for 2014 tax year after favorable IRSruling.

** CLIFFS NATURAL RESOURCES INC, $15.04, +4.74 pct

The coal miner issued an open letter to shareholdersrejecting activist investor Casablanca Capital LP's claimsagainst the current management.

The hedge fund, which wants to replace Cliffs Natural'schief executive, responded by asking shareholders to vote forits board nominees.

** ELIZABETH ARDEN INC, $22.16, -17.93 pct

South Korea's LG Household & Health Care Ltd said it is no longer interested in acquiring Elizabeth Ardenafter the U.S. cosmetics firm announced this week it wouldembark on extensive restructuring due to mounting losses.

** AUXILIUM PHARMACEUTICALS INC, $21.53, +1.41 pct

** QLT INC, $6.29, +16.49 pct

Drugmaker Auxilium said it would buy Canadian eye drug makerQLT in an all-stock deal to gain access to QLT'sexperimental treatment for retinal diseases caused by genemutations. For QLT shareholders, the transaction represents a 25percent premium based on a calculation of the closing prices ofAuxilium and QLT shares on the Nasdaq on June 25.

** AGENUS INC, $3.56, +3.79 pct

The biotechnology company reported promising data frommid-stage trial of its experimental vaccine for treating genitalherpes. The company said more than half of those vaccinateddeveloped a robust immune response.

** ALCOA INC, $14.875, +2.23 pct

The aluminum giant has agreed to acquire aircraft partsmaker Firth Rixson from private equity firm Oak Hill CapitalPartners for $2.85 billion in cash and stock, the company saidon Thursday. The deal will grow Alcoa's aerospace segment, andboost the aluminum giant's production of nickel and titaniumgoods.

** C&J ENERGY SERVICES INC, $31.98, -2.53 pct

** NABORS INDUSTRIES LTD, $29.39, +7.66 pct

Oilfield services provider Nabors will merge its wellmaintenance business with C&J Energy and receive $2.86 billionin cash and stock. After the deal, Nabors will own about 53percent of the combined company, which will be listed on the NewYork Stock Exchange as C&J Energy Services Ltd.

** BED BATH & BEYOND INC, $56.01, -8.35 pct

The home goods retailer reported weaker-than-expectedresults and forecast. The company said it expects second-quarterearnings of $1.08-$1.16 per share, lower than average analystestimate of $1.20. Two brokerages cut price targets on thecompany's stock, citing weak earnings.

** PHILIP MORRIS INTERNATIONAL INC, $86.55, -2.63 pct

The cigarette maker cut its earnings forecast for 2014 andsaid it is proving to be a "complex and truly atypical" year forthe company. Philip Morris and its rivals are grappling withdeclining sales in a number of markets due to increasinggovernment regulation and more health-aware consumers, as wellas smuggling and an economic downturn.
